Once upon a time, many, many years ago, a man decided to plant a tree. He chose a beautiful meadow near the town, dug a hole and planted a small tree in it. He took care of it and went to check on it every day. The tree grew beautifully and grew stronger. The man was happy about it, so he planted another, and then another. After a while, there were so many trees in the place that it grew into a small forest. The forest was the house for many animals. Birds, squirrels and badgers, for example. All the people of the town were happy to have such a beautiful piece of nature near the town. And they loved going to the forest. But one day, the animals almost lost the forest.
